>>I hope you don't mind if I ask you your opinion (I don't expect you to know all the answers for me <g>). I found a nice article on using System.DirectoryServices, as you kindly suggested. But when I try to enter "using System.Dir..." in my ASP.NET page the intellisense does not pick it up. Do you think this is because I don't actually have AD on my notebook and .NET "knows" it?
>
>You are probably missing a reference to System.DirectoryServices - right-click on References in your project and add it. It should start working.

I was just about to update my message to you about it. I forgot about References in .NET. You are right, I need to this reference to my solution.
